Maintenance and Care for Long-Lasting Performance

Even the best goggles fail when improperly maintained. Establish a daily cleaning routine using only manufacturer-recommended cleaning solutions. Household glass cleaners contain ammonia that can destroy anti-fog coatings and degrade gasket materials. Instead, use pH-neutral surfactants designed specifically for coated optics.

Storage matters immensely. Never toss goggles into a tool bag where they can be scratched or crushed. Use a rigid storage case with ventilation holes to prevent moisture buildup. If your goggles get saturated with sweat during a long work session, allow them to air dry completely before storing—trapped moisture can lead to mold growth in the gasket material.

Inspect the seal weekly by running your finger along the gasket, feeling for cracks, hardening, or deformation. The gasket is the heart of your protection, and even minor damage can compromise the entire system. Most manufacturers offer gasket replacement kits, which are far more economical than replacing the entire goggle.

How to Test Fit Before You Buy

Never purchase sealed goggles without a proper fit test. Start by adjusting the strap so the goggles sit comfortably without pressing on your nose or temples. Then, with the goggles on, have a partner use a flashlight to check for gaps around the entire perimeter. Any light leakage indicates a seal failure.

The “negative pressure test” is your best friend. Put on the goggles, cover the vents with your hands, and inhale gently. The goggles should suction to your face and stay there for several seconds when you release your hands. If they fall off immediately, the seal is inadequate.

Move your head through your full range of motion—look down at your workpiece, up at overhead lights, and side to side. The goggles should maintain contact without sliding or lifting. If you wear other PPE, test the combination. The integration should feel natural, not forced.
